After the decision
The process from here
The council has decided this application; the published outcome sits in the record above and the decision notice on the council portal carries the detail, including any conditions.
If permission was granted, work must normally begin within three years of the decision. If it was refused, the applicant can appeal within the statutory time limit or submit a revised scheme.
About trees applications
How this application type works
Tree applications cover work to protected trees: those under a tree preservation order need consent for pruning or felling, and trees in a conservation area need six weeks written notice before work starts. The council assesses the amenity value of the tree and can refuse consent, approve it with conditions, or in conservation areas make a preservation order in response.
